Breaking: The Automotive Glass Market Poised for Significant Growth by 2035
The automotive glass market is on a trajectory toward remarkable expansion, with projections indicating a market size of USD 57.71 billion by 2035. This reflects a robust compound annual growth rate (CAGR) of 9.58%, driven by a confluence of factors including technological advancements and heightened consumer awareness about vehicle safety. The importance of high-quality automotive glass solutions cannot be understated, as they play a crucial role in enhancing vehicle performance and ensuring passenger safety. As the industry evolves, manufacturers are focusing on innovative materials and designs that not only improve performance but also meet rising sustainability expectations among consumers. The automotive glass market is entering a new era, where advanced manufacturing technologies are set to redefine the landscape.
Currently, the U.S. us automotive glass market remains the largest segment, with North America leading in both production and consumption. Companies such as Saint-Gobain, AGC Inc., and the NSG Group are at the forefront, pushing the boundaries of innovation in automotive glass manufacturing. Recent developments have seen Guardian Glass and Pilkington introduce new glazing solutions that enhance visibility and reduce weight, contributing to overall vehicle efficiency. Meanwhile, Xinyi Glass and Fuyao Glass are making strides in China, capitalizing on the growing demand for automotive glass as vehicle production surges. The competitive dynamics are intensifying as these industry giants vie for market share and strive to meet evolving consumer preferences.
Several factors are driving the automotive glass market's expansion. Firstly, advancements in manufacturing processes are enhancing not only the performance but also the safety features of automotive glass. For instance, innovations such as laminated and tempered glass are becoming industry standards due to their ability to enhance vehicle safety. Secondly, sustainability initiatives are increasingly influencing consumer choices, with many buyers favoring products that are environmentally friendly. This shift is prompting manufacturers to adopt greener production practices. Furthermore, the rise in vehicle production, especially in emerging markets, is creating a significant demand for automotive glass. With more vehicles on the road, the need for durable and efficient glass solutions becomes ever more pressing. However, challenges such as supply chain disruptions and fluctuations in raw material prices could hinder growth. Nonetheless, the outlook remains positive as the industry adapts and evolves.
Analyzing the automotive glass market by region, North America remains the dominant player, attributed to high vehicle ownership and robust automotive manufacturing processes. This region is expected to maintain its leadership position through 2035. In contrast, the Asia-Pacific region is emerging as the fastest-growing market, fueled by increasing vehicle production and a burgeoning middle class. Countries such as China and India are witnessing surges in automotive glass demand, driven by an expanding automotive sector. The diverse regulatory frameworks and varying consumer preferences across regions necessitate tailored strategies from manufacturers. Consequently, while North America focuses on premium glass solutions, Asia-Pacific is inclined towards cost-effective alternatives without compromising on quality.
The Automotive Glass Market is rife with opportunities. The growing trend of electric vehicles (EVs) is one such area where manufacturers can capitalize. EVs often require specialized glass solutions to optimize energy efficiency, providing a lucrative avenue for innovation. Additionally, the increasing demand for lightweight materials in the automotive sector aligns perfectly with advancements in glass technology. Companies are now developing lighter and thinner glass solutions that not only reduce overall vehicle weight but also improve fuel efficiency. Another significant dynamic is the rise of smart glass technology, which offers features like electrochromic glazing that adjusts tint based on sunlight. This innovation could revolutionize the market, presenting new growth avenues. Lastly, strategic partnerships and collaborations among key players can further enhance product offerings and expand market reach.
The automotive glass market is not only shaped by consumer preferences but also by economic factors that influence purchasing power. For instance, the global automotive production figures reached approximately 82 million units in 2022, with a projected increase of 3% annually, which translates to a greater demand for automotive glass. In the U.S. alone, the automotive glass replacement market is valued at around USD 5 billion, indicating strong consumer reliance on glass solutions for vehicle maintenance. Additionally, as electric vehicle sales are expected to rise from 6.6 million in 2021 to nearly 26 million by 2030, the demand for specialized glass that enhances aerodynamic efficiency and energy conservation will likely grow significantly. This correlation between vehicle production and glass demand underscores the interconnectedness of the automotive supply chain and highlights the need for manufacturers to remain responsive to these trends.

AI Impact Analysis
Artificial Intelligence (AI) is set to play a pivotal role in transforming the automotive glass market. Machine learning algorithms are being leveraged to predict manufacturing defects, enhancing quality control processes. Moreover, AI-driven analytics can provide insights into consumer preferences, allowing manufacturers to tailor products to meet evolving market demands. Companies are beginning to explore the integration of smart glass technologies powered by AI, which can adjust tint and transparency based on environmental conditions. Such innovations not only enhance user experience but also contribute to energy savings in vehicles. The interplay between AI advancements and automotive glass manufacturing is likely to drive significant shifts in market dynamics over the coming years.
